Purpose
1. Automate and streamline scheduled reporting of supplier performance metrics for light bulb suppliers in wholesale electrical supplies procurement.
2. Automate gathering, evaluating, visualizing, and distributing supplier reports to decision-makers on defined intervals.
3. Automates compliance tracking, cost analysis, shipment punctuality, defect rates, contract adherence, and relationship scoring.
Trigger Conditions
1. Automation triggers at intervals (e.g., weekly, monthly, quarterly) defined by procurement schedules.
2. Automator initiates on events such as data availability in ERP, new supplier record posted, or report request via email/Slack/API.
3. Can be automatedly triggered by reaching predefined KPI thresholds or exceptions.
Platform Variants
1. Microsoft Power Automate
- Feature: Scheduled cloud flow — Automate pulling supplier metrics from SharePoint/SQL/CosmosDB; configure “Recurrence” trigger and “Send Email” action.
2. Zapier
- Feature: Schedule by Zapier — Automates report data pull, Google Sheets parsing, and sending emails; configure Schedule, Formatter, Gmail steps.
3. Google Apps Script
- Feature: Time-driven triggers — Automate gathering data from Sheets and sending automated reports via MailApp.
4. Salesforce Flow
- Feature: Scheduled Flow — Automates evaluation of supplier objects and email notifications using Flow Builder.
5. Slack API
- Feature: Scheduled messages — Automates supplier reports to procurement channels with chat.scheduleMessage.
6. AWS Lambda
- Feature: EventBridge trigger — Automates metric collection and S3 report generation on scheduled intervals.
7. Google Cloud Functions
- Feature: Pub/Sub Scheduler — Automates function invocation for metric aggregation and Cloud Storage reporting.
8. Make (Integromat)
- Feature: Scheduler module — Automate fetching supplier performance from apps (Sheets, Airtable); Email or Slack as output.
9. Notion API
- Feature: Scheduled integration — Automates supplier metric extraction and database update with PATCH/GET.
10. Airtable Automations
- Feature: Scheduled automation — Automates pulling records, running formulas, sending summary emails.
11. Trello Automation (Butler)
- Feature: Scheduled command — Automate Trello card searches and email reports with Butler Scheduler.
12. Monday.com Automations
- Feature: Scheduled recurring automation — Automates data gathering and notification via Monday’s Automation Center.
13. ServiceNow Flow Designer
- Feature: Scheduled flow — Automates extraction and distribution of supplier incident data.
14. SAP Business Technology Platform
- Feature: SAP Workflow Service scheduled trigger — Automates SAP Hana supplier data extraction and PDF/email reporting.
15. Oracle Integration Cloud
- Feature: Scheduled Orchestration — Automates supplier metric pull, transformation, and email reporting.
16. Smartsheet Automations
- Feature: Time-based workflow — Automates running reports and sending them via alert.
17. Tableau Server Tasks
- Feature: Scheduled extract refresh — Automate Tableau dashboards on supplier KPIs, email or Slack PDF.
18. Power BI Service
- Feature: Scheduled refresh — Automates dataset refresh and pushes alerts via Power BI APIs.
19. Google Data Studio
- Feature: Schedule email delivery — Automates dashboard distribution direct to inbox.
20. Zoho Flow
- Feature: Scheduler — Automates retrieving supplier data from Zoho CRM/Books and emailing summary.
21. HubSpot Workflows
- Feature: Scheduled workflow trigger — Automates recurring supplier report email using Workflow Automation.
